LBI’s share capital converted to EUR

The shareholders of LBI ehf unanimously accepted amendments to the Articles of Association in an extraordinary general meeting this morning, September 16, 2016. There were principally two changes made to the Articles of Association.

The first amendment concerns the shortening of summoning notice required for extraordinary general meetings from two down to one week.

The second change concerns conversions of the share capital of LBI ehf from being nominated in Icelandic Krona (ISK) to being nominated in Euro (EUR). The share capital of LBI has thus changed from being ISK 1,600,000,000 to now being EUR 11,338,671.96. Each shareholder has therefore been assigned an equivalent amount of shares as before, but now denominated in EUR. The exchange rate applied to convert the share capital is EURISK 141.11 which is the rate used when the Convertible Notes were issued on March 23, 2016.
